Out of 77 people arrested, 38 remain in custody, most of whom are now facing criminal charges.
Serbian President Aleksandar Vucic has warned of more arrests following violent clashes at a large protest in Belgrade demanding early elections, where he accused organizers of inciting violence. Despite significant public dissent, Vucic, who has faced criticism for authoritarianism, insists there will be no elections until 2026, claiming the protests are part of a foreign plot against his government.
